Looking to decide if purchasing a license will be worthwhile. It's provided a great change on my 14 Silverado.

What parameters will the inTune be able to improve on this rig? PCM and TCM?

Can I expect a noticeable change in performance from the throttle and Tranny?
User avatar
mikel
Posts: 58715
Joined: Tue Jan 16, 2007 1:17 pm
Location: DiabloSport World Headquarters
Contact:

Re: Ford powered motorhome

Post by mikel »

V10 tunes from Ford are VERY lazy and have a huge PE delay where they dont actually start making power until you are WOT for several seconds, loading the tune gets rid of that and allows for full power when needed, and also adds 20 rwhp or so on 87 octane.
